7. When a teen’s poem inspired millions.

According to the New York Post, Brooklyn resident Chanie Gorkin wrote this poem for a class assignment and submitted it to PoetryNation.com. Somebody in London printed it out and posted it on the wall of a concert hall, where it was photographed and proceeded to be viewed millions of times online (including over 1.4 million times on Imgur), as well as being translated into several languages.

8. When this man did a kind deed for a total stranger.

Last year, Cara Duggan's mother was diagnosed with stage 4 esophageal cancer. One of the best ways for her to get her nutrition is with a NutriBullet, a product that costs around $200. So Duggan went online and found one in London, but had to convince the owner to post it to her hometown of Belfast. When the gentleman heard her story, he bought her a new NutriBullet and had it waiting for her at a store in her town.

9. When the internet set out to find a mystery couple.

In June of this year, Jen Bohn was vacationing in Paris and happened to take some photos of a couple getting engaged on the Eiffel Tower. Bohn posted the photos to Facebook, hoping somebody would be able to help her find the couple so she could send them the photos. It's been shared over 175,000 times but the couple has yet to be found!
